Father sought after three year old found dead - her mouth was stuffed with earth in a field

Thai Rath reported on a tragic murder that took place in a cassava field 300 meters behind a house in Ban Rai, Lat Yao, Nakhon Sawan, central/north Thailand.

 

A 55 year old lady called Anongnak Pannon was sleeping soundly with her three year old granddaughter who she had cared for since birth.

 

She was suddenly awoken at 4 am by her son Ronnachai Pannon, 27, who told her a water pipe had burst in the bathroom.

 

She went to look and found that was not the case.

 

When she returned to her bedroom she saw Ronnachai running out cradling the three year old Nareeman Pannon. 

 

She chased after him but it was dark and she lost him in the field behind their house so she decided to enlist the help of neighbors to find her son and granddaughter.

 

They then made a grim discovery.

 

They found the lifeless body of Nareeman in a ditch with her mouth stuffed with earth. She was dead.

 

When Lat Yao police arrived with rescue services shortly thereafter they further discovered that there were no injuries on the body.

 

Anongnak said that she saw her son flee on a black motorcycle.

 

Police believed he could not go far, the tank was half empty and he had no money.

 

Police colonel Wattanakit Chaleoprakhon confirmed these details and said they continued the search for Ronnachai and a warrant would be issued today. 

 

The grandmother had told them that Ronnachai had been on a New Year binge and had not slept for days. She believed he might have been taking drugs as well as consuming booze.

 

Thai Rath did not report any prior history of assault or drug abuse in this story, notes ASEAN NOW.
